Linux固件更新终极指南:5分钟快速上手FWUPD
【免费下载链接】fwupdA system daemon to allow session software to update firmware项目地址: https://gitcode.com/gh_mirrors/fw/fwupd
项目亮点与特色
FWUPD(Firmware Updater Daemon)是一个专为Linux系统设计的固件更新守护进程,它让固件升级变得简单又安全。这个开源工具支持多种硬件设备,从主板BIOS到外设固件都能轻松管理。
核心优势:
- 自动检测可用固件更新
- 支持离线更新模式
- 完整的数字签名验证
- 图形界面和命令行双重支持
5分钟快速上手
想要立即体验FWUPD的强大功能?跟着这个快速入门指南,5分钟内就能搞定!
环境准备
确保你的系统满足以下要求:
- Linux操作系统(Ubuntu、Fedora、Arch等)
- Git版本控制工具
- 基础开发环境
一键安装脚本
我们准备了一个自动化安装脚本,让你省去繁琐的配置步骤:
#!/bin/bash echo "开始安装FWUPD固件更新工具..." git clone https://gitcode.com/gh_mirrors/fw/fwupd cd fwupd ./autogen.sh make sudo make install echo "FWUPD安装完成!"详细配置指南
安装完成后,需要进行一些基础配置来充分发挥FWUPD的潜力。
图形界面设置
图:GNOME系统中的设备固件更新界面,显示可用版本和升级选项
系统集成配置
FWUPD需要与系统深度集成才能正常工作。参考官方配置文档获取最新配置说明。
固件资产管理
图:固件更新后台管理系统中的资产上传与管理功能
使用技巧与最佳实践
掌握这些技巧,让你的固件管理更高效:
定期检查更新
fwupdmgr refresh fwupdmgr get-updates命令行操作示例
图:Windows命令提示符下运行FWUPD工具的操作界面
离线更新模式
FWUPD支持离线更新,这在生产环境中尤为重要。参考离线更新模块获取更多信息。
常见问题解答
问:FWUPD支持哪些硬件设备?答:支持主流品牌的主板、显卡、存储设备等,完整列表见官方文档。
问:如何验证固件签名?答:FWUPD会自动验证所有固件的数字签名,确保安全性。
进阶资源
- 官方文档:docs/official.md
- 设备模拟功能:plugins/device-emulation/
- 社区支持:GitHub Issues与讨论板块
通过这份指南,你不仅能快速掌握FWUPD的基本使用,还能深入了解其高级功能。记得在实际部署前充分测试,确保系统稳定性!
【免费下载链接】fwupdA system daemon to allow session software to update firmware项目地址: https://gitcode.com/gh_mirrors/fw/fwupd
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考